About A. Kéfi

A. Kéfi is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Urology, Surgery, Rheumatology and Psychiatry and Mental health, having authored 30 papers that have together received 325 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Urological Disorders and Treatments (7 papers), Urologic and reproductive health conditions (7 papers), Sexual function and dysfunction studies (6 papers), Hormonal and reproductive studies (5 papers), Urinary Bladder and Prostate Research (5 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(5 papers), Testicular diseases and treatments (5 papers) and Sperm and Testicular Function (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Urology (95 citations), Rheumatology (73 citations), Psychiatry and Mental health (62 cit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(131 citations) and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(56 citations). A. Kéfi has collaborated with scholars based in Türkiye. Frequent co-authors include Adil Esen, Güven Aslan, İlhan Çelebi, Mustafa Seçil, Kutsal Yörükoğlu, Barış Altay, Burçin Tuna, Ömer Demir, Caner Çavdar and Süleyman Men. Their work appears in journals such as British Journal of Urology, Journal of Pediatric Urology, Journal of Ultrasound in Medicine, International Journal of Urology and Radiology.
